✦ Synopsis
Abstract
The DANTE‐Z pulse train [(θ)~x~‐τ‐(θ)~x~‐τ]~n~ (π/2) (Acq)~±~, applied to solid‐state samples in an asynchronous manner with respect to the rotor period of the magic‐angle spinning, is able to extract the spectrum of a single CSA (chemical shift anisotropy) side‐band family without any intensity alteration. The effects of such a selectivity sequence is described by means of a phenomenological approach. A related method, based on selective destruction of magnetization via T~2~ processes, is proposed for retaining only those resonances for which CSA effects are totally averaged out by magic‐angle sample spinning.
